8. Why do I have to pay for placement in some search engines?
The search engines are businesses and want to make money. Most have realized that customers will pay for placement, as long as the price is reasonable. Thats why most charge from $200 to $400 one-time fees for submission. This is different from purchasing paid space or banner advertising, which costs more.
9. Why do I need to change my site design to get better positioning?
Many search engines need to crawl from link to link to index your site and find and index content. If you camouflage links through the use of frames, Flash or graphics-based navigation, you make it harder for the search engine to follow the links.
10. Why do I need to update my content to get better positioning?
Some search engines use formulas based on how often content is updated in order to schedule return visits or give better positioning. Plus, updating content makes your site fresher for your regular viewers and will prompt more return visits.
